Hilton, the world’s leading hospitality company, has announced the opening of Hilton Saigon in the bustling financial and residential center of Ho Chi Minh City. This marks the debut of its award-winning flagship brand in the city.
“Vietnam is experiencing dynamic growth and is quickly establishing itself as a leading travel destination in Asia. With the opening of Hilton Saigon, we mark Hilton’s highly anticipated entry into the gateway city of Ho Chi Minh City and are on track to surpass 1,000 commercial hotels. in Asia Pacific by next year,” said Alan Watts, president of Hilton Asia Pacific.

Just 30 minutes from Tan Son Nhat Airport, the hotel is surrounded by famous cultural sites and historical monuments.
Guests can explore the city’s heritage buildings, such as Saigon Notre-Dame Cathedral, Saigon Central Post Office and Saigon Opera House, all within walking distance of the hotel.
Beyond the district, travelers can embark on authentic local excursions such as a scenic tour of the Mekong Delta, a thrilling exploration of the 200-kilometer Cu Chi Tunnel, or a scenic sunset cruise along the Saigon River.

Hilton Saigon pays homage to HCMC by seamlessly integrating the city’s heritage and culture into its design and architecture, creating an environment that balances serenity and vibrancy for its guests.
Inspired by the horizontal layers depicted in traditional Vietnamese temple typology, Hilton Saigon is designed in visual harmony with the historic Me Linh Square district.
Featuring a silhouette that is both contemporary and timeless, the Hilton Saigon will serve as an architectural landmark in the cityscape.
The hotel’s 228 rooms and suites offer elegant, contemporary interiors with subtle botanical inspirations and breathtaking views of the Saigon River, allowing guests to imbibe the essence of HCMC.
Hilton Saigon has one of the largest convention facilities in the city, with 1,054 square meters of event space. This includes a vast contemporary pillar-less ballroom, accommodating up to 320 guests for weddings and 550 guests for conferences and other large-scale events.
Guests looking to host smaller meetings can choose from nine meeting rooms, ranging from 52 to 495 square meters, equipped with state-of-the-art audio-visual equipment and high-speed internet.

The hotel offers four dining concepts that highlight and celebrate the bold flavors of Vietnam as well as international cuisine.
At the heart of Hilton Saigon is Me Linh Lounge, where guests can connect and socialize over freshly baked pastries, light snacks and refreshments throughout the day.
Embodying the art of coming together over meals, The Strand, the all-day dining establishment, features a lounge, Western cuisine and Asian cuisine.
Guests are transported back in time to experience the glamor of old China at Residence Eleven. The restaurant’s design is inspired by the modern interpretation of Beijing’s heritage houses.
Boasting an impressive duck oven with a carving station and an open glass kitchen in the main dining room, Residence Eleven serves Northern Chinese cuisine prepared with premium, seasonal ingredients.
For a memorable experience, guests can venture to the rooftop of the chic and modern Chinese Song Bar, opened in the second quarter of this year, which offers a comfortable lounge and booth for guests to relax over light snacks, drinks and shows.
The rooftop bar also has an outdoor terrace, allowing guests to enjoy panoramic views of the Saigon River and cityscape.
Hilton Saigon joins a portfolio of 14 commercial and under-development Hilton hotels in Vietnam. In December 2023, Hilton also welcomed La Festa Phu Quoc, Curio Collection by Hilton, which marked the lifestyle brand’s entry into Vietnam.
